After my question about leahter and nylon loops, i´ve an other question for people who have experience with fire poi..i haven´t yet...and this is one of the things i want to know before buying a pair of fire poi..:

There are two pairs of chain cords:

1) Pair of #15 ball chain cords c/w quick links and
2) Pair of 3mm ultimate SS TWIST OVAL chain cords c/w quick links

Which one is better?

I think the second because i'm afraid that the balls will break open while i'm spinning..but...i'm not sure about that because i haven't any experience with fir poi.

Can anybody give me some advise?

Ball and chain cords are smoother to swing, but can't carry as much weight as the oval ones, plus ball and chain is like a ball-bearing all the way along the chain, so it's more likely to wear out and snap.

Oval chains can hold a lot more weight and because they're welded, they're not that likely to snap even after years of use

I tend to use twist oval chains for my fires although I do have a cable pair too. i've tried ball chains and like them but I think they're better for lighter weight poi (don''t flame me if I'm wrong). Chains will allow you to add extra fire heads later on and can be shortened more easily, however, chains are a pain in the ass for hyperloops. Balls aren't as easy to shorten but are easier to perform some tricks with.
